Abstract
The utility model discloses a waste collecting device, in particular to the technical field of waste collecting, which comprises a waste box arranged on a die, wherein both ends of the waste box are respectively provided with a pushing component for pushing waste and a conveying component for conveying the waste; the pushing assembly comprises a cylinder, the cylinder is arranged on one side of the waste box, and a pushing plate is arranged at one end, close to the waste box, of the cylinder. According to the utility model, the pushing plate can be pushed to run into the waste box through the pushing capacity of the air cylinder, so that the formed or piled waste can be pushed out of the waste box, for example, the die is far away from the edge of the machine tool, the waste can be discharged out of a pit or a waste collecting box outside the machine tool through the additional belt conveyor, the conveying distance for conveying the waste is improved, the mechanism is simple, and the device is special for special situations of limited die height, limited waste without slipping and the like, and the die casting cost or steel material cost is reduced.

Background
In the automobile manufacturing industry, simultaneous development of multiple automobile types needs to be considered in the early development process. For this reason, it is required to perform mold development separately for each molded product in a mold development stage, and a press mold is a special process equipment for processing a material (metal or nonmetal) into a part (or a semi-finished product) in cold press working, called cold press mold, press, which is a press working method for separating or plastically deforming a material at room temperature by applying pressure thereto using a mold mounted on a press machine, thereby obtaining a desired part.
The high-speed development of modern automobile industry, material cost and cost of labor such as steel material, foundry goods constantly improve, and the automation of mould replaces the manual work gradually, and to the requirement of mould stricter and stricter, repair towards the mould waste material collection of class and have become important one, and the waste material can't fall mould or lathe completely, leads to production low, constantly carries out manual material pouring, has wasted time, has improved the cost of labor, has also increased staff's work load.

Referring to the accompanying drawings 1-5 of the specification, the utility model provides a waste collecting device, which comprises a waste box 1 arranged on a die, wherein both ends of the waste box 1 are respectively provided with a pushing component for pushing waste and a conveying component for conveying the waste; the pushing assembly comprises a cylinder 2, the cylinder 2 is arranged on one side of the waste box 1, one end, close to the waste box 1, of the cylinder 2 is provided with a pushing plate 3, the pushing plate 3 can be pushed to the inside of the waste box 1 through the pushing capacity of the cylinder 2, and therefore slices or piles of waste can be pushed out of the waste box 1, if a die is far away from the edge of a machine tool, the waste can be discharged out of a pit or a waste collecting box outside the machine tool through an additional belt conveyor 5, the mechanism is simple and is special for special situations such as limited height of the die, limited waste does not slide down, and the casting cost or steel cost of the die are reduced.
As shown in fig. 1 and 2, the conveying assembly comprises two mounting plates 4, the two mounting plates 4 are arranged on one side of the waste box 1 far away from the air cylinder 2, a belt conveyor 5 is arranged between the two mounting plates 4, one end of the waste box 1 far away from the air cylinder 2 is arranged at the top of the belt conveyor 5, and waste is conveniently discharged out of a pit or a waste collecting box outside a machine tool through the arrangement of the belt conveyor 5, so that the practicability of the utility model can be improved, and the conveying efficiency of conveying the waste can be improved.
As shown in fig. 1 and 2, both sides are all fixed around the waste material box 1 and are equipped with fixed plate 6, the fixed fixing base 7 that is equipped with of one end that waste material box 1 was kept away from to fixed plate 6, a plurality of fixed orifices 8 have been seted up in the inside running through of fixed base 7, evenly spaced distributes between a plurality of fixed orifices 8, through the setting of fixed plate 6 and fixed base 7, are convenient for install fixedly waste material box 1, guarantee waste material box 1's stability, avoid waste material box 1 to appear collapsing the condition.
As shown in fig. 1, 3 and 5, the inside blotter 9 that is equipped with of waste material box 1, blotter 9 outer wall and waste material box 1 inner wall fixed connection through the setting of blotter 9, can reduce the impact force that the waste material dropped to in the waste material box 1, avoids the too big wearing and tearing that cause waste material box 1, ensures the integrality of waste material box 1.
As shown in fig. 1 and 2, the outside cover of cylinder 2 is equipped with locating frame 10, both sides are all fixed around locating frame 10 are equipped with locating plate 11, locating plate 11 is kept away from locating frame 10's one side and is fixedly equipped with positioning seat 12, a plurality of locating holes 13 have been seted up in the inside running through of positioning seat 12, evenly spaced distributes between a plurality of locating holes 13, through setting up of locating frame 10, locating plate 11 and positioning seat 12, is convenient for install fixedly to cylinder 2 to this ensures cylinder 2's stability, avoids cylinder 2 to appear collapsing the condition, and improves cylinder 2 and push the stability when pushing plate 3 moves from this.
As shown in fig. 4, a rubber pad 14 is disposed on one side of the pushing plate 3, which is close to the waste box 1, and the rubber pad 14 is disposed, so that friction to the pushing plate 3 can be reduced when the pushing plate 3 contacts with waste, integrity of the pushing plate 3 is guaranteed, and damage to the pushing plate 3 caused by waste is avoided.
